Brief Summary

The goal of this study is to evaluate the effectiveness and implementation process of a multi-level, integrated intervention to decrease HbA1c among South Asians with uncontrolled diabetes, including ...

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ion

  • South Asian ethnicity (identified through a race and language code available in the EHR);
  • an appointment with a physician for routine non-emergent primary care in the last 12 months
  • diagnosis of diabetes
  • an HbA1c reading of \>7 in the last 12 months

Exclusion

  • Pregnant women and visits to obstetrician/gynecologist are excluded from the study
